Staff is helpful and very nice to deal with. They exhibit very good customer service skills and are genuine. Gives daily updates on your vehicle. Experience was very good and car looks great. Downside to the experience was they need to do a better job on non-insurance repairs with quoting the estimate up front and accurate. Vehicle should be clean and visible to do this. In my case the estimate went up as some of the damage was masked under salt. In a non-insurance job, the first estimate should be the final estimate since the error in quoting cost me out of pocket and it should not have. Insurance job prices can fluctuate as the Ins. Company will adjust with the estimate. I don’t think this was a fair practice. I am on the fence whether I would return however I would suggest cleaning the affected area first.
